About the role

The U.S. Border Patrol (USBP) is hiring immediate entry-level positions for federal law enforcement careers. Ideal candidates should have experience in public safety, security, military police, or law enforcement.

Responsibilities

  • Detect and question individuals suspected of violating immigration and customs laws.
  • Inspect documents and possessions to determine citizenship or violations.
  • Prevent and apprehend undocumented non-citizens and smugglers of non-citizens at or near the borders.
  • Maintain surveillance from covert positions, including using infrared scopes during night operations.
  • Interpret and follow tracks, marks, and other physical evidence of illegal entry.
  • Perform farm checks, building checks, traffic checks, city patrols, and transportation checks.
  • Patrol the international border and coastal waterways using various government assets such as vehicles, horses, vessels, watercraft, off-road vehicles, ATVs, snowmobiles, and motorcycles.

Requirements

  • GL-5: One year of general work experience or a bachelor's degree with successful completion of a full four-year course of study.
  • GL-7: One year of specialized work experience or a bachelor's degree with superior academic achievement, or a full year of graduate-level education in a field of study related to law enforcement.

Qualifications

  • Citizenship: Must be a U.S. citizen.
  • Residency: Must have had primary U.S. residency for at least three of the last five years.
  • Age Restriction: Must be referred for selection to the Border Patrol Agent position before reaching their 40th birthday.
  • Veterans’ Preference: Eligible for Veterans Recruitment Appointment (VRA).
  • Formal Training: After hire, detailed to the U.S. Border Patrol Academy for approximately six months of intensive instruction.
